    It is located very near to JR Sugamo station. Turn left after leaving Sugamo station, go straight then pass the first seen pedestrian bridge, you are at the Jizo-dori shopping street. This street is quieter than Harajuku for sure and a lot of goods is for elderly. There are Shinshoji and Koganji temples next to the street. One type of the famous goods in the street is red underwear. Food and coffee are available. It is worth visit this place.

    If you find yourself in Sunshine City Ikebukuro, this is the observatory at the top. The place is built with interactive installations through the walk around the building but I think the best view you get is the very first set of windows as you walk through the circus tent entrance.

    There are some VR rides and games in the tower and the cannon ride one has the longest queue at about 30-45 minutes on the off-peak time I went. Definitely take your time wandering about first before queueing. The cannon ride was thrilling and immersive.

    There is a Tully's cafe in the observatory as well, and it was quiet and peaceful during the off-peak hour I went. I waited for the sunset to take nice pictures there.

    I don't see myself coming back again, but it's a nice place to visit in the area that is not as busy as the mall and streets in this district.

    The temple is known as "Togenuki Jizo-son" and is crowded with worshippers on weekdays and holidays. Since the temple is located in the center of the shopping arcade, there are only a few visitors early in the morning when the gates open, but by the time the stores in the shopping arcade open, the temple is already crowded with visitors, and they never stop coming until the gates close.
    The temple precincts are not very large, and it takes only about 30 minutes to walk around the temple. One of the most crowded areas of the temple grounds, with lines forming every day, is the place where the statue of the Bodhisattva is enshrined, called "Arai-Kannon. It is said that water splashed and washed on the statue will cure injuries and illnesses, and people with injuries and chronic illnesses line up to wash the statue, hoping for a complete cure or remission of their injuries and illnesses. However, since the temple grounds themselves are not large, the line is naturally not very long, and the wait can be expected to be as short as 20 minutes.
    Although not a particularly impressive temple, it is an interesting place to visit as a place where people can casually worship and where ancient beliefs have taken root in a shopping district in the heart of the city.
